The Embers "Original" Bourbon House is located at 700 Bourbon Street at St. Peter in the heart of the French Quarter, within walking distance of the Convention Center and all downtown hotels. After a fire destroyed the original building, it was rebuilt in the 1800’s and eventually became a famous restaurant and pub, the Bourbon House. Famous people who frequented the restaurant included Tennessee Williams, William Faulkner and Michael Landon. Today, the Embers continues the tradition and features fresh Louisiana seafood, great steaks, and authentic Cajun and Creole cuisine all served on the largest balcony on Bourbon Street. Our 2nd Floor with the balcony can accommodate up to 225 people for a reception and 85 for a dinner. The entire restaurant can accommodate up to 350 party for a reception.
